Module nine updated version. The cognitive domain of Bloom's Taxonomy was updated by blooms student Lauren Anderson, as well as David crossville in 2000. The new version of the domain employs a more active view of learning and also employs verbs rather than nouns and the stages. The changes need to be noted to determine which method would be most effective. Remembering and understanding, remembering is the new name for the knowledge phase of the domain. In remembering the student is expected to recall information.

It is almost identical, but it focuses more on active memory rather than the ability to find data. recitation is an example of remembering as is the ability to bring up facts and other data understanding replaces comprehension in the updated domain. Again, it is very similar to the Original phase. In each students demonstrate their ability to extract meaning. The original domain focuses on the material in general, and understanding is taking meaning based on different functions, including activities as well as written material. Applying and analyzing, applying is the equivalent of application.

Again, they only have minor differences related to the activity. and applying students are able to apply what they have learned and applying the students implement procedures. The information in this instance also includes situational learning three different techniques, such as simulations and presentations. The original analysis is the ability to break down components while analyzing and also breaking down objects into parts to understand how they relate. The actions that are associated with analyzing include organizing differentiating, attributing and distinguishing these are specifically mental actions that are shown in graphs, charts and diagrams. Evaluating in the original domain evaluation is the judgment of value.

Evaluating replaces synthesis in the updated version of the cognitive domain switching from the final stage. in evaluating students make decisions by using criticism based on standards. The evaluation in this taxonomy is a process that can be seen in reports, recommendations and demonstrations. According to the updated cognitive domain, it is necessary to develop evaluating skills before effective creation, which would be synthesis in the original cognitive domain. Creating, creating changes places with evaluating and is similar to synthesis with synthesis The students combine parts to create new resources. In the creation stage, the students put the parts together to generate a whole through reorganizing, generating, producing and planning and creating the students must put parts together in a way that is unique not reproduced.

According to Lauren Anderson and David crossville. This is the most complex stage of the cognitive domain.
